Ghanaian striker Derek Asamoah to extend contract with English side Carlisle United
Derek Asamoah will sign a new deal

Ghanaian striker Derek Asamoah is finalising a deal to join English side Carlisle United for the start of pre-season training today.

The Blues were negotiating a fresh deal with the former Ghana international and could be close to an agreement with veteran attacker who played at the club last season.

While Asamoah tries to thrash out a new contract with United, the club has signed five new players so far this summer to boost the squad.

While Carlisle are understood to be eyeing more signings, the Blues have confirmed that 34-year-old Asamoah was close to agreeing a new contract.

United’s head of football operations Lee Dykes said they have been negotiating the deal for some time.

“We’re finalising a few details. We see Derek as a very important player for Carlisle United next season,” Dykes said.
